The "CoronaArc" Igniter (Industrial Spark Plug) has a protruding "Fuel Grabbing" electrode that delivers a powerful, non-fouling, contaminant burning spark. It will operate continuously in a 2000 Deg. F. environment, even in a "glowing cherry red" condition. Retraction is not necessary in the far majority of cases. How is this possible? We’ve gotten rid of the weak link in the system, the glass semiconductor that the "other guys" sandwich between the two electrodes at the firing end. Materials on our firing end are high nickel content alloys and alumina only. Our Igniter (Industrial Spark Plug) is a result of 50 years of manufacturing.


No Semiconductor to erode or fail !
